All Fellows and Members are invited to a special webinar that will explore the role of the nurse in supporting Parkinson’s Disease clients.
The webinar will discuss the role of the nurse in supporting Parkinson’s Disease clients, and highlight some of the ways in which nurses can support Parkinson’s Disease clients in the community.
This special presentation was organised and facilitated by the South Australian Region Leadership Team.
Presented by:
Sue Sharrod. Parkinson’s Disease Specialist nurse with SA Health
Moira Noonan MACN. ACN SA State Chair
